This is the 3rd of 5 label filings we hold from Black Abbey Brewing Co. It is one of 3 dubbel labels approved in July 2026. It cleared 1 day after it was filed. It was brewed under contract — Jackalope Brewing Company, Tacoma and Hoyt, LLC holds the permit, which is ordinary in the register and easy to miss on a shelf. The label carries the Brewers Association independent seal.

The artwork

Two stylized roosters in bold comic-inked style flank the beer name "THE SPECIAL DUBBEL" in large white sans-serif caps, centred on an orange field. Each rooster is rendered in black, yellow, and maroon with exaggerated plumage and posture. The label employs a horizontal-band composition with the brewery's oval emblem (depicting a church building in blue and cream) anchoring the top, and type-only header and footer panels above and below in cream and maroon. The finish is matte without visible gloss or foil.
